Managed Backup

Managed backup is an essential IT solution to protect your company’s data against cyber threats and natural disasters, including ransomware attacks and equipment failure. Without adequate protection in place, ransomware, natural disasters and equipment failure could take your entire operation down.

Managed Networking

Networks are essential components of modern businesses, providing access to people and locations around the globe. However, managing them can be both complicated and time consuming, which is why many organizations opt for Managed Networking Services.

Managed network services can help reduce operational expenses by minimizing hardware, software, and service expenses. They may also help minimize employee turnover costs as well as training requirements and technology upgrades.

Managed networks offer secure and reliable communication with customers while helping ensure your business operates at full capacity, recovering quickly from disruptions quickly.

A managed network is defined as a set of networking solutions which are remotely operated, monitored and maintained by a managed service provider (MSP). MSPs connect people and sites together so they can access centralized systems and data more easily – thus relieving you of responsibility for network management while freeing up time for value driving activities.

Managed Print

Businesses with complex printing needs can benefit from employing managed print services as an efficient and cost-cutting way of managing and optimizing their printing environments. MPSs offer various options for organizing, optimizing and automating printing environments.

An MPS program typically starts by conducting an assessment of your existing printer fleet and devices, including physical audits, floor plans, and volume assessments.

Step two is to design a solution together with your IT staff, which involves setting short- and long-term objectives with service level agreements for keeping the printer environment operational.

Many managed print solutions now feature automated toner replenishment to reduce downtime caused by out of stock supplies or last minute orders. Your service provider monitors your devices and orders toner according to usage – creating savings of up to 30% in total printing costs.
